The BMW 5 SERIES (2003-07) 530D 5DR TOURING 3.0D SPORT AUTO is a versatile estate car that appeals to drivers who need a practical, spacious vehicle with a touch of luxury. Positioned in the UK market as a premium family or executive car, it offers a comfortable ride, generous cargo space, and a reputation for quality. Its popularity is evident from the mycarcheck.com data, which shows over 420 lookups and a wide variety of used models, indicating steady interest from buyers and sellers.
Typically used for family outings, commuting, or business purposes, the BMW 530D Touring is favored by those who want a reliable vehicle with a refined driving experience. Its strong diesel engine balances performance with fuel economy, making it suitable for long journeys or daily routines. Despite its age, the car remains notable for its smooth automatic transmission and distinctive BMW design, setting it apart from many rivals in its class.
Compared to other estate cars, the BMW 5 SERIES (2003-07) 530D 5DR TOURING stands out for its build quality, driving dynamics, and practicality. The average recorded mileage of around 163,000 miles suggests it's been well-used but maintained, with the typical number of previous owners being roughly seven. Overall, this model appeals to those seeking durability and a premium feel in a used estate car.
